Another Frost

We had another cold night last night. The temperature got down around 34 degrees. That's not a problem for the grass really except that we also had a frost on the ground! Frost is what takes the color out of the grass this time of year. Our grass was much greener until we got a couple of frosts on February 14th and 15th. Those two frosts really knocked a lot of the color out of our grass.  And then with the frost last night it just keeps the grass brown and dormant and will take longer for it to be real green. The grass will really start to grow once the temps at night can stay above 60 degrees. Just wanted to give an update on how the grass is coming along.  Thanks for checking in with us!...

Discovery Bermudagrass On A Zero Energy House

Discovery Bermudagrass On A Zero Energy House

Last week we took some Discovery Bermudagrass to a couple of new houses in Independence Heights. These houses are being built to use LESS energy than they GENERATE and USE!  The extra energy created will be sold back to the utility company.  It's a great idea and hopefully more of these are coming in the future.  You can get more info on the houses themselves at thezeroenergyhome.com.  We should have Discovery Bermudagrass available to the general public in the Summer of 2013. Below are some pictures of the Discovery on pallets prior to being installed and then a couple after installation.  The reason they're using this grass on these energy efficient homes is because Discovery Bermudagrass will require 50% less mowing! ...
